The Broad Creek Byway Bike Tour is sponsored by the Laurel Chamber of Commerce located in historic Laurel Delaware.

The Laurel Chamber of Commerce has recently moved into the historic Laurel Train Station and have joined in partnership with the Laurel Historical Society, the Town of Laurel, and the Laurel Redevelopment Corporation to salvage this important building. This new location will house the chamber office, a visitor center, as well as the Laurel Heritage Museum. The Museum will display amazing photos from the extensive Waller Collection and artifacts which depict our heritage. The Laurel Chamber of Commerce is proud to be involved with this important initiative. Proceeds from this race will help support this, and our numerous community projects.

Event Information:

Broad Creek  Byway Bike Tour, Saturday, June 2, 2012
405 N. Central Avenue, Laurel DE 19956

Day of Registration opens 7:00am

8:00am / Mass Start;  8:30am – 10am Leisure Start

• All routes start and end in Laurel Delaware.
• Choose from a 5, 25 or 50-mile route. Completion of the ride is optional.
• Designated rest stops with restrooms, beverages and light snacks.
• Sag Wagon support available from 8:00 a.m. to 1:00 p.m. for injured or broken down cyclists.
• All participants must complete an event waiver prior to participating in the ride.
• Participants 16 and under must be accompanied by an adult at all times on the route and must wear a helmet.
• The ride will take place rain or shine. However, if extreme weather is forecasted, the Bike Tour may be cancelled. No refunds will be given for any reason.
